For those of you still using Windows Xp ENVy allows the environment variables of two machines to be visually compared and highlighted for differences. ENVy was written for the times when you've asked "Why does it work on your computer? What's different about your environment?" Those who've experienced this also know what a pain in the butt it is to sort through environment variables using the lovely environment variable editor that comes with Windows. In addition to comparison, ENVy allows the differences in variables and values to be easily merged into your local environment by using a single right-click action. So at the same time you find the differences, you can choose to insert them into your environment with no hassle or painful cutting and pasting. ENVy also provides full capability for the creation, editing, and deletion of environment variables and values using a user-friendly, vertical display of values. Multiple values can be added, removed, and modified all at the same time while editing a single variable. Environment variables can even be renamed with one simple operation. There is an installable or standalone version and it's free!. Check ENVy out.
